在学生表中添加一条学生记录,其中,学号为0593
时间: 2024-05-11 10:20:23 浏览: 27
假设你使用的是关系型数据库,可以使用以下 SQL 语句向学生表中添加一条学生记录:
```
INSERT INTO students (student_id, student_name, student_age, student_gender)
VALUES ('0593', '张三', 20, '男');
```
其中,`students` 是学生表的表名,`student_id`、`student_name`、`student_age`、`student_gender` 是学生表中的列名,分别表示学号、姓名、年龄和性别。`'0593'`、`'张三'`、`20`、`'男'` 分别是要插入的学生记录的值。注意,如果表中已经存在学号为 `0593` 的学生记录,插入操作会失败。
相关问题
本题目要求编写 Insert语句,在stu表中添加一条学生记录: 学号:S012,姓名:周强,性别:1,其它属性为NULL
假设stu表的字段包括:学号(id)、姓名(name)、性别(gender)等字段,可以使用如下的SQL语句插入一条学生记录:
```
INSERT INTO stu (id, name, gender) VALUES ('S012', '周强', '1');
```
其中,id、name、gender分别对应stu表中的学号、姓名、性别字段,'S012'、'周强'、'1'分别是要插入的学生记录的值。其它属性为NULL可以不用指定,因为如果这些字段设定了默认值或允许为空,系统会自动为其赋值。
本题目要求编写 Insert语句,在stu表中添加一条学生记录: 学号:S012,姓名:周强,性别:1,其它属性为NULL.
以下是添加学生记录的 SQL 语句:
```
INSERT INTO stu (学号, 姓名, 性别) VALUES ('S012', '周强', 1);
```
注意,如果该表中有非空约束的字段,则需要在插入记录时给该字段赋值。例如,如果“姓名”字段有非空约束,则以上 SQL 语句会抛出错误。在这种情况下,需要将 SQL 语句修改为:
```
INSERT INTO stu (学号, 姓名, 性别) VALUES ('S012', '周强', 1, NULL, NULL, NULL);
```
其中,NULL 表示该字段为空。